    Investors ignored manufacturing startups for years. These ex-Apple engineers raised a $33 million fund to change that.

    Omni Ventures, founded by former Apple engineers Simon Lancaster and Sabrina Paseman, raised a $33 million fund to invest in pre-seed manufacturing-tech startups. The fund focuses on sectors like semiconductors, defense, and robotics, leveraging digitization technologies such as AI and robotics. It is backed by Allocator One and other international investors, with investments already made in companies like Uptool, Cargo Robotics, and Dystr.
